Describe the bug
The paloopback test scans for devices configured for loopback but does not check the headphone adapter.

To Reproduce
Steps to reproduce the behavior. Include code if applicable.

  1. Enter: make loopback
  2. Connect a Google USB adapter and an Android loopback plug.
  3. Enter: bin/paloopback

Expected behavior
Run tests using the adapter.

Actual behavior
It never checked the combination of Headset Adapter to Headset Adapter.

Desktop (please complete the following information):

  • OS: [e.g. Mac OS] Mac OS on a Mini
  • OS Version [e.g. 22] Sequoia 15.3
  • PortAudio version: stable, nightly snapshot (which?), current (please give date and/or Git hash): 20250201
  • If Windows or Linux, which Host API (e.g. WASAPI): Core Audio

This hardware is routinely used for testing loopback on Android.
